HRUŠKA, ERIK: Influence of various substrates and cultivation methods on the growth of seedlings and nursery transplants of European beech (Diploma Thesis) - Technical University in Zvolen, Faculty of Forestry, Department of Forest Cultivation. The supervisor doc. Ing. Ivan Repáč PhD., Zvolen LF TU, 2021, 103 p. 13 attachments. The thesis states the evaluation of the influence of cultivation methods, substrates, and their mutual combinations (variants) on the development of biometric indicators of beech, such as the height of the above-ground part, root neck thickness, height gain, dry weight, as well as ectomycorrhea amount, etc. Findings are based on the performed experiment, which was carried out in the operating conditions of Jochy forest nursery during two growing periods. In the first growing period, seedlings were grown using three technologies, each in a different substratum. Four types of substrates were used: Durpeta B2, Kekkilä B6, Kekkilä C1, and mineral soil as a control. The chosen methods of cultivation included cultivation of containerized seedlings under the influence of polyethylene cover, cultivation of bare-rooted seedlings in uncovered seedbeds, and the cultivation of bare-rooted seedlings under the influence of a polyethylene cover. Under the conditions listed above, and by using the given techniques of cultivation with a selected type of substratum, we have created 10 unique combinations (variants) from these substrates and technologies. After the first growing season, 450 seedlings were taken for examination /or just “examined”. Basic biometric indicators, as well as mycorrhizal symbiosis, were evaluated. The remaining unevaluated seedlings were taken and manually replanted into the mineral soil, where they were grown as seedlings for one growing season (spring-autumn). After the growing season was finished, samples were taken again, this time from 300 two-year-old starched seedlings. For these seedlings, the same indicators as well as others were evaluated to assess the impact of technologies and substrates from the first growing season after subsequent replanting in the second growing season. Seedlings grown in peat substrates achieved higher biometric characteristics than seedlings from mineral soil. Conversely, the representation of ectomycosis on root systems was much greater in seedlings that were grown in mineral soil. It was unequivocally confirmed that seedlings that were grown in multipots had much more developed root systems but also other biometric characteristics. The replanting of seedlings had a positive effect on the amount of ectomycosis, particularly on seedlings that were previously grown in peat substrates.
